Director of Facilities

PeakMade Real Estate
Raleigh, NC

The Director of Facilities provides enterprise-level leadership for all maintenance, facilities operations, and capital improvement initiatives across a national portfolio of 110 communities and growing, comprised of student, multifamily and build-to-rent properties. This role is responsible for developing scalable infrastructure, driving operational excellence, and protecting asset value while supporting ownership objectives and delivering a high-quality resident experience.

What You’ll Do:

Enterprise Facilities Strategy

  • Develop and implement a national facilities strategy aligned with ownership and operational goals
  • Standardize maintenance policies, procedures, and KPIs across all communities
  • Partner with Operations, Asset Management, and Ownership groups to drive NOI and asset preservation
  • Build scalable systems to support continued portfolio growth

Operations Oversight

  • Oversee maintenance performance across multi-layered teams
  • Ensure consistency in service delivery including work order completion and unit turn performance
  • Drive adoption of centralized systems for maintenance tracking and reporting
  • Oversee student turn planning, preparation and execution

Capital Projects & Asset Management

  • Lead planning and execution of capital programs
  • Oversee large-scale renovations and system upgrades
  • Establish capital planning frameworks and lifecycle strategies
  • Manage vendor programs and procurement strategies

Financial Leadership

  • Own facilities-related budgets (OPEX + CapEx)
  • Track KPIs including cost per unit and service metrics
  • Identify cost-saving initiatives

Organizational Leadership

  • Frequent interaction and collaboration with executive team and clients
  • Lead regional maintenance directors and corporate teams
  • Develop training programs and leadership pipelines
  • Standardize hiring and performance management practices

Compliance & Risk

  • Ensure compliance with OSHA, EPA, and Fair Housing regulations
  • Oversee safety programs and audits
  • Manage emergency response procedures

Vendor Management

  • Establish national vendor partnerships
  • Negotiate contracts and pricing structures
  • Drive procurement efficiencies

Requirements

Skills & Experience Needed:

  • 7+ years of facilities, maintenance, or property operations leadership experience supporting multi-site or multi-property portfolios
  • Experience working within a third-party property management environment supporting multiple ownership groups or client stakeholders
  • Experience leading capital improvement (CapEx) projects, including planning, budgeting, vendor coordination, and execution across multiple properties or portfolios
  • One or more industry certifications required (CAMT, HVAC, EPA Universal, etc.)
  • Experience using property management or facilities management systems; Entrata Facilities highly preferred.
  • Experience managing or supporting facilities operations across multiple locations (regional or national preferred)
  • Ability to travel 25–50% nationally to support portfolio operations.
  • Valid driver's license and ability to travel independently
  • Valid passport or ability to obtain passport for potential international travel
  • Experience communicating with executive leadership, ownership groups, and operational teams
  • Experience managing multiple priorities, deadlines, and cross-functional initiatives
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ills in English
  • Experience creating executive-level presentations (Canva preferred)
  • Proficient and confident in using technology, including computers, mobile devices, various software needed to perform essential duties and responsibilities
